Negligence

Negligence is an important element of the legal process for car accidents. If the other driver is negligent, it can assist you in obtaining compensation for your injuries or property damage.

To prove negligence, you must first prove that the defendant was owed an obligation to take care. This means that the driver had the obligation to operate their vehicle in a safe way and not cause harm.

A basic duty of care is a legal obligation all drivers have to other motorists. Drivers who speed, follows too closely, or makes a text message while driving is a breach of their basic duty of care. This offense could be used as evidence in your case.

In certain cases the court can apply what is called comparative negligence which permits the victims to seek compensation from each another in a proportional manner. This is a very complex area of law and should be discussed only with an experienced attorney.

Another method to determine negligence is to determine what a reasonable person would have done under similar circumstances. An accident in a car could happen by a driver who fails to signalling when changing lanes.

In general, negligence refers to the act of causing harm to another by failing to take reasonable measures to prevent it from happening. Time Limits

In the case of a car accident, legal proceedings, time limits - also known as statutes or limitations - are vital. They offer a clear timeline to all parties involved and aid to reduce unnecessary or excessive legal actions.

The time limit for an auto accident claim differs from state to state however, it's usually two or three years. The exact length of time will depend on a number of factors such as the kind of claim you're filing and the location you are in.

If you file your lawsuit under New York Civil Practice Laws and Rules section 214, you have three years to file a lawsuit for injuries or property damage caused by a car accident.

There are however a few exceptions to this rule. First in the event that the plaintiff was suffering from mental impairment at the time of the incident, they can have more time to sue. This is known as tolling the statue of limitations.

Second, minors who are the victims of an accident have to wait until they reach the age of 18 before they can make a claim for damages. This is also referred to as the "minor’s statute of limitations."

Thirdly, if a government entity is responsible for the accident there are special rules that could apply. These rules could include an enactment with a shorter time frame, a dram shop or other rules that are unique.

Suffering and Pain

An accident can have a devastating effect on your quality life. You may be unable to enjoy the activities you used to be able to enjoy. This could include a loss in happiness, PTSD and anxiety, as well as depression.

If you've been injured in an accident in your car you could be entitled to compensation for pain and suffering. This is often one of the most significant categories of damages that an accident victim can claim.

You may have a lot of evidence that supports your claim of pain and suffering such as doctor's notes, prescription information and even medical records that show how long you've been suffering from pain following the accident. Witness statements from family members and friends can also be used to demonstrate how the crash affected your daily life.

Your injuries are likely to have affected your ability to complete household chores, work and socialize with others. It's essential to keep a log of the way your injuries have affected your life, and the effects they've had on your moods and personality.

Patients suffering from PTSD or anxiety depression following an accident are usually in need of long-term treatment and medication to treat these issues. They also face the difficulties of dealing with their memories of the accident and the mental trauma that it has caused them.
